Toggle menu

School Staff

Current list of staff for the session 2025/2026

Senior Leadership Team

Miss McKerral

Head Teacher

Mrs Brunton

Depute Head Teacher 

Vacancy

Principal Teacher

Mrs Proudfoot

Support for Learning Coordinator

Class Teachers

Mrs Topping

Primary 1

Mrs Galbraith 

Primary 1

Miss MacLeod

Primary 2

  

Miss Leask

Primary 2

Miss Paul

Primary 3

Ms Lopez

Primary 3

Mrs Gardner

Primary 4

Mrs Bircher and Mrs Maciver

Primary 4

Mrs Laurie

Primary 5

Mrs Graham

Primary 5

Mrs Huxley

Primary 6

Mr Egan

Primary 6/7

Miss O'Neill

Primary 7

 

Mrs Petrie 

Busy Bee Room 

 

Non Class Contact 

Mrs Barker 

Mrs Maciver (Tuesday)

Miss Murray 

St Mary's Nursery Class

Dionne Harrigan - Early Years Officer 

Michelle Blackley - Early Years Practitioner 

Claire Hamilton - Early Years Practitioner

Jacqueline Keast- Early Years Practitioner

Jane Kelly - Early Years Practitioner

Lorna Marshall - Early Years Practitioner

Laura Cunningham - Early Years Practitioner 

Rebecca Amies - Pupil Support Worker 

Pupil Support Team

Mrs Nimmo

Mrs Roy

Mrs McOwat

Mrs Crozier

Mrs Harrison

Mrs Toner

Mr Boyle

Mrs Murdoch

Miss Shields

Ms Leipsig 

Office Staff

Mrs Doig

Admin Assistant

Mrs Farell

Clerical

Share this page

Facebook icon Twitter icon email icon

Print

print icon